Output 23de29bb9b57e296b028958792f7810e536ac44d1c1d4ec4bf8e6a2c81f234e7:43

value
42245
script pubkey
OP_0 OP_PUSHBYTES_20 c577368a0ef460760b114b41a605812f54a59056
address
bc1qc4mndzsw73s8vzc3fdq6vpvp9a22tyzk54536e
transaction
23de29bb9b57e296b028958792f7810e536ac44d1c1d4ec4bf8e6a2c81f234e7
spent
true